Comprehensive table about Husky vs Rottweiler

ItemHuskyRottweiler
Scientific NameCanis lupus familiarisCanis lupus familiaris
Other NamesSiberian HuskyRottweil Metzgerhund, Rottie
OriginNortheast AsiaGermany
TypeWorkingWorking
Physical CharactersMedium to largeMedium to large
AppearanceAthletic, leanMuscular, compact
Height20-24 inches (51-61 cm)22-27 inches (56-69 cm)
Weight35-60 pounds (16-27 kg)77-135 pounds (35-61 kg)
SizeMedium to largeMedium to large
Life Span12-15 years8-10 years
Gestation Period63 days63 days
Weaning Date6-8 weeks6-8 weeks
Litter Size4-8 puppies6-10 puppies
